ok.. the first answer i didnt find explanation.. i guess u r right and both are correct.
the 2nd one..
ne and e activates protein kinas a which directly inhibit synthase by P of protein kinase A and INDIRECTLY activates phosophrylase.. protein kinas A activates glycogen phosphorylase kinase..this enz will P glycogen phosphrylase..
so inhibition is more correct eventhogh in the bottom line both are true.if u have lippincot u can see the difference.
